                      Hi guys. I have done 27000 kms in the past two years on my gixxer sf. Recently I started noticing a little drop iny mileage figures so thought of replacing the spark plugs as adviced by my DAD. since I have never cleaned or replaced them till now. So today I changed my spark plugs myself. Its a easy process. Some pics are enclosed here. It costs 194rs at authorised Service centres.

                        Its sad that you dint/dont follow the maintenance schedule. It says clearly in your owners manual to replace Spark Plug every 8000 kms and to inspect & clean it during every other service.

                                Originally posted by Sushil1991 View Post
                                How are you saying that ji.?? Kindly explain.
                                If your spark plug is black with tan on it, it’s burning oil.
                                If plug is slightly black on the edges, with some brownish black and is completely dry, then fuel air mixture is rich. In this case mileage will also be impacted.
                                Spark plug edges should be slightly brown at the tips after usage.
